Frequent dryer vent cleaning is important to keeping the performance and safety of one's apparel dryer. On regular, residential dryers are made use of concerning two to ten situations a week, leading to the accumulation of a big level of lint in the course of the drying approach.
Though it may appear like a quick solution, utilizing a leaf blower to clean your dryer vent isn't recommended. Employing a leaf blower usually pushes lint further in to the vent or triggers it to become more compacted, creating a worse clog.

You need to have your dryer vent cleaned by an experienced at least after a year. As time passes, lint and various debris from the laundry get caught through the entire vent, causing a handful of distinct difficulties. A much less critical problem because of a clogged dryer vent is extended drying time to your apparel, which improves energy costs.
